## Rising Costs of International Education
Pursuing higher education abroad is a significant aspiration for many families in the UAE. However, the financial commitment is substantial, with a three- to four-year degree in countries like the US, UK, Australia, or Canada potentially costing between $192,000 and $256,000 per child.
## The Role of Financial Planning
Despite the high costs, many parents plan to fund their children's education without a structured financial strategy. Early financial planning can significantly alter this scenario, making the process more manageable.
## HSBC's Support for Families
HSBC offers various tools and services to assist UAE families in planning for their children's overseas education. Their Future Planner tool, available on the HSBC UAE mobile app, allows parents to calculate savings needs and timelines. Additionally, multi-currency accounts and investment options like mutual funds and bonds are available to help families build the necessary funds.
## Seamless International Banking
HSBC Premier customers benefit from the ability to open overseas accounts before their children move abroad, facilitating easy fund transfers without fees. This service is available in several countries, including the UK, US, and Australia.
## Additional Support
HSBC's network of education partners provides discounted admissions support and student accommodation options in key international destinations. This comprehensive approach underscores the importance of early financial planning for families aiming to support their children's educational ambitions abroad.
